# Break-Glass: Deep-Link Router (Wrenfold Mobile)

If the Wrenfold deep-link routing service fails and users land on blank screens, on-call may invoke break-glass access to push an emergency route table. Confirm the outage in the mobile dashboard first, and notify the duty lead before proceeding. Access is audited and expires after one hour. Authenticate to the break-glass console using the phrase below.

recovery phrase for yajof-bagap: oliwyn-ulaael

# Shrinkwright CLI: Sessions

Quick notes for on-call: Shrinkwright batch resize jobs hold a session for the whole run, so a killed worker leaves a zombie session for up to 15 minutes. Don't panic — the reaper clears them. If you need to force-expire one or kick off a manual batch during an incident, hit the control endpoint with the token below.

login token, tagef-tagep: eyJhbGciOiJIUzI1NiIsInR5cCI6IkpXVCJ9.eyJzdWIiOiIBXyeYEoalzIn0.6TI7VhOJMHm9

### Step 3: Patch the Reconnect Loop

Quick one from last week's sync — the Glimmerbus websocket client was retrying reconnects without backoff, hammering the broker whenever Cordvale's gateway blipped. The fix in v2.4 adds jittered exponential backoff and resumes from the last acked sequence stored in the session table. After upgrading, verify the session rows are being written by connecting with this.

database URL for bahop-yagep: mssql://sildor_svc:35ha7jz@db-fb6d.nelvrodyn.example:5432/casath

## Break-Glass Access: Stonemill Incremental Rebuilds

If the Stonemill static site's incremental rebuild cache corrupts and partial pages ship to production, the release manager may invoke break-glass to force a full rebuild and purge the edge cache. This bypasses the normal two-approver gate, so file an incident note within one hour. The break-glass console at the Ferrowick ops desk will prompt for the recovery passphrase, which is:

strongbox words: holax-rusax-jorath-aldeth